O R D E R

The petitioner / wife has come up with the above transfer petition, seeking transfer of G.W.O.P.No.151 of 2024 from the file of Principal District Judge, Coimbatore to the file of Family Court, Tirupur. 1/4

2. Despite service of notice in the above transfer petition, the respondent has neither chosen to appear in person nor through counsel. The name of the respondent is also printed in the cause list. Name of the respondent was called out, but there is no representation. Hence, he is set ex parte. I have proceeded to hear the learned counsel for the petitioner. I have also gone through the affidavit filed in support of the request for transfer.

3. The learned counsel appearing for the petitioner/wife submits that the respondent /husband has filed G.W.O.P.No.151 of 2024 on the file of Principal District Court, Coimbatore and also filed a petition for divorce on the ground of cruelty in H.M.O.P.No.41 of 2025 on the file of Family Court, Tirupur.

4. It is stated that petitioner/wife is working in hyderabad and she is the sole bread winner of the family. Apart from that, she has to look after her two children and her parents and hence, it is extremely difficult for her to travel to two different Courts in two Districts on different dates. Hence, the present petition seeking transfer.

2/4

5. I am satisfied that the petitioner has made out a good ground for transferring the case from the file of Principal District Court, Coimbatore to the file of Family Court, Tirupur.

6.Accordingly, this Transfer Civil Miscellaneous Petition is allowed and the case in G.W.O.P.No.151 of 2024 is withdrawn from the file of the Principal District Court, Coimbatore and transferred to the file of the Family Court, Tiruppur. Considering the facts of the case, there shall be no order as to costs. Consequently, connected Civil Miscellaneous Petition is closed. 25.09.2025 gpa To
